Build a Basic Circuit

To warm up, we’ll build one of the most basic circuits possible. We’ll connect an LED to the Pi and make it shine as long as the Pi is running. For this we’ll need an LED, a resistor, a breadboard, and two female/male jumper wires. Using these parts, we’ll build the circuit shown in the following figure.
